Just curious... what is your club doing to recruit new contest pilots? We host seminars each winter to teach subjects such as Beginning Cross Country 101, or Glider Racing 101. We have had great response will fully packed rooms. Feel free do download our presentations and use them for your club: http://www.southerneaglessoaring.com/seminars.html We might do 2 this winter. One subject that I want to tackle is how to disassemble and assemble the Cirrus that we have for club members to take cross country. This is one barrier, many new pilots have never done glider assembly, so are uncomfortable with landing in a field and trying to figure out how to put it in the trailer. It is not that hard to find one or 2 experienced pilots to put something together for a presentation in the morning, then lunch and then maybe an afternoon activity [short field landing, flying together, disassembly etc]. Chris,
I hope your club is NOT sending students up for their certificate without having participated in an assembly/disassembly. The regs are very clear that a pre-solo pilot must have received training in and logged instruction in the following area(s) Part 61.87 (i) (13) Procedures for disassembly and assembly of the glider; As a pilot examiner I look for the specific endorsement of the CFI that this instruction has taken place. In our club all the members have opportunity to assemble a disassemble the gliders at the beginning and end of the season and we make a special effort to log that in their training record. Mike |
